Ultimate Protection with Paint

Cement fiber products come with a factory primer, but that's just the starting point. Without proper paint protection, your investment becomes vulnerable to moisture, temperature changes, and the salt air in coastal regions.

Paint does more than make your home look great. It creates a barrier that stops water from getting into the cement fibers. When moisture gets trapped inside, it can cause the material to expand and contract, leading to cracks and damage that costs serious money to repair.

The right paint also protects against UV rays that break down the surface over time. In Moncton, where we get intense summer sun followed by harsh winter conditions, this protection becomes even more important. Quality paint keeps your siding strong and your home value high.

Our Method for Hardie Board Excellence

Painting cement fiber products requires a different approach than standard wood or vinyl products. We start every project with thorough surface preparation because shortcuts here lead to peeling and failure down the road.
Our team begins by pressure washing your siding to remove dirt, salt residue, and any loose primer. We pay special attention to the areas around windows and doors where moisture tends to collect. After the surface dries completely, we inspect the property for damage that needs attention.

Project Preparation

Getting ready for your Hardie Board painting project helps ensure smooth progress and optimal results. We handle most of the preparation work, but there are steps you can take to make the process easier for everyone involved.

Clear the area around your home's perimeter. Move outdoor furniture, decorative items, and anything else that might be in the way. Trim back bushes and plants that grow close to the house. This gives our team full access to work safely and efficiently.

Protect items that can't be moved by covering them with plastic sheeting. We bring our own protective materials, but having valuable items secured ahead of time prevents any concerns about damage.
